首页 / 工作

在Excel中如何使用RANK函数实现自动排名?详细教程与常见问题解答

2025-01-24 12:22:11工作来源:原创

在日常工作中,Excel是处理数据的强大工具,尤其是在需要对数据进行排名时,RANK函数可以帮助我们快速实现自动排名。本文将详细介绍如何在Excel中使用RANK函数,并通过实际案例和常见问题解答,帮助你更好地掌握这一功能。

1. 什么是RANK函数?

RANK函数是Excel中的一个统计函数,用于返回某个数值在一组数值中的排名。它可以帮助我们快速确定某个值在数据集中的相对位置。RANK函数的基本语法如下:

=RANK(number, ref, [order])

其中:

  • number:需要排名的数值。
  • ref:包含数值的单元格区域。
  • order:可选参数,决定排名的顺序。0或省略表示降序,1表示升序。

2. 如何使用RANK函数进行自动排名?

下面我们通过一个实际案例来演示如何使用RANK函数进行自动排名。

案例:学生成绩排名

假设我们有一个班级的学生成绩表,包含学生姓名和成绩两列数据。我们需要根据成绩对学生进行排名。

  1. 在Excel中输入学生姓名和成绩数据。
  2. 在第三列中输入公式=RANK(B2, $B$2:$B$10, 0),其中B2是第一个学生的成绩,$B$2:$B$10是成绩所在的单元格区域,0表示降序排名。
  3. 按下回车键,Excel会自动计算该学生的排名。
  4. 将公式向下拖动,应用到其他学生的成绩单元格中,即可完成所有学生的排名。

3. RANK函数的常见问题解答

在使用RANK函数时,可能会遇到一些问题。以下是几个常见问题及其解答。

问题1:RANK函数如何处理相同数值的排名?

当多个数值相同时,RANK函数会为它们分配相同的排名,并跳过后续的排名。例如,如果有两个学生的成绩都是90分,且排名第一,那么下一个学生的成绩即使低于90分,也会排名第三。

问题2:如何实现升序排名?

RANK函数的第三个参数order可以控制排名的顺序。如果希望进行升序排名,可以将order参数设置为1。例如:=RANK(B2, $B$2:$B$10, 1)

问题3:RANK函数与RANK.EQ、RANK.AVG有什么区别?

在Excel 2010及更高版本中,RANK函数被RANK.EQ和RANK.AVG取代。RANK.EQ的功能与RANK相同,而RANK.AVG在遇到相同数值时,会返回平均排名。例如,如果有两个学生的成绩都是90分,RANK.AVG会返回1.5作为它们的排名。

4. 实际应用中的注意事项

在使用RANK函数时,需要注意以下几点:

  • 数据范围的选择:确保ref参数包含所有需要排名的数据,否则会导致排名错误。
  • 绝对引用与相对引用:在拖动公式时,建议使用绝对引用(如$B$2:$B$10),以避免数据范围发生变化。
  • 处理空值:如果数据中包含空值,RANK函数会将其视为0进行排名,因此需要提前处理空值。

5. 总结

RANK函数是Excel中一个非常实用的工具,能够帮助我们快速对数据进行排名。通过本文的介绍,相信你已经掌握了RANK函数的基本用法和常见问题的解决方法。在实际应用中,合理使用RANK函数可以大大提高工作效率,尤其是在处理大量数据时。

如果你在使用RANK函数时遇到其他问题,欢迎在评论区留言,我们将为你提供更多帮助!

本站文章均来自互联网,仅供学习参考,如有侵犯您的版权,请邮箱联系我们删除!

猜你喜欢

  • 流动比率怎么算?流动比率多少合适?工作

    流动比率怎么算?流动比率多少合适?

    流动比率是企业短期偿债能力的重要指标,能够帮助分析企业在短期内偿还债务的能力。以下是关于流动比率的计算方法、合适的标准值及其分析的详细介绍。一、流动比率的计算公式

    2024-09-29 525
  • 婚纱摄影拍摄指南:留住美好瞬间的关键要点


    婚纱摄影拍摄指南:留住美好瞬间的关键要点



    拍婚纱摄影是每对新人期待已久的大事,它不仅仅是一系列静态的照片,更是两个人爱情故事的生动记录。想要拍出令人满意

    2025-02-10 0
  • 应用程序无法正常启动0xc000007b怎么解决?全面解析与实用方法

    在使用Windows系统时,许多用户可能会遇到“应用程序无法正常启动0xc000007b”的错误提示。这个问题不仅影响工作效率,还可能让人感到困惑和沮丧。本文将深入分析这一错误的原

    2025-01-25 0
  • NVIDIA安装程序无法继续?5个有效解决方法帮你轻松搞定!

    在使用NVIDIA显卡时,很多用户可能会遇到“NVIDIA安装程序无法继续”的问题。这种情况不仅让人感到困扰,还可能影响电脑的正常使用。本文将详细分析这一问题的原因,并提供5个有

    2025-01-24 0
  • 全面指南:如何在Windows 10中手动设置开机启动项

    在现代计算机使用中,启动速度是衡量电脑性能的一个重要指标。Windows 10作为全球广泛使用的操作系统之一,其开机启动项的设置对提升启动速度有着直接的影响。本文将为您提供一

    2025-02-10 0
  • 微信群如何艾特所有人?全面指南

    微信群如何艾特所有人?全面指南




    在微信群聊中,有时候我们需要@所有人以确保消息被每个群成员看到。这可能是为了宣布重要信息、安排会议或者进行紧急通知。本文将为您

    2025-02-13 0
  • 如何高效合并Excel表中同一列的相同内容

    在处理大量数据时,我们经常会遇到需要将Excel表中同一列的相同内容进行合并的情况。这不仅有助于简化数据,还能提高数据的可读性和分析效率。本文将详细介绍如何高效地合并Exc

    2025-02-09 0
  • 如何有效减小PDF文件的大小:实用技巧与方法

    怎么减小PDF文件的大小



    在数字化时代,PDF文件因其便携性和跨平台兼容性而广受欢迎。然而,随着文件大小的增加,传输和存储这些文件可能会变得不那么方便。如果你正面临PD

    2025-02-12 0
  • 如何使用Excel计算身份证号码中的年龄


    如何使用Excel计算身份证号码中的年龄



    在处理大量数据时,Excel是一个非常有用的工具。特别是当需要从身份证号码中提取出生年月日并计算年龄时,Excel公式可以

    2025-02-15 0
  • Win7电脑连不上网怎么办?解决方案大全

    Win7电脑连不上网怎么办?解决方案大全





    如果你的Win7电脑突然无法连接到互联网,这可能会对你的工作或日常生活造成不便。别担心,本文将为你提供一系列详细的解决方案,帮

    2025-02-13 0